Belgium has recently broken the European 'record' for most days to form a government.
It has been 213 days since the elections and we're still without a government.
Last record was Holland in 1977 with 208 days, the world record is for Iraq (248) days and i bet we'll even 'break' that one too...
That are just some figures of course. Fact is that i live in a very small country, where Flemings (Dutch speaking) and Walloons (French speaking) can't agree on ridiculous things, politicians slowly lead their county into a downward spiral and more and more people would like to split up the country (the party that won the elections, N-VA, is favor of an independent Flanders).

Originally posted by yuri31:I guess Belgium should seek the way Czechoslovakia split up. It was completely peaceful and looking back at it now, it was good for both Slovakia and the Czech Republic. Has to be said that the decision to split the country was mainly the politicians' will, though (there was not even a referendum held).
